Single Stage or Dual Stage. What's the Difference? Single stage pumps deliver the air from all cylinders in one cycle. The air goes directly from the cylinder into the tank. The result is a greater volume of air at the sacrifice of pressure. Dual or Two stage pumps transfer the air from the primary or low pressure cylinder to the secondary or high pressure cylinder. The air is further compressed by the high pressure cylinder. The result is a higher pressure with a sacrifice of volume.
|
Single stage compressor is designed for uses up to approximately 100 pounds
Dual or Two stage compressor is designed for uses up to approximately 175 pounds.
